What Is Cloud Migration?

Cloud migration is the process of moving applications, data, workloads, infrastructure, and business systems from an existing environment to a cloud platform. Depending on the business requirements, migration may involve moving selected workloads, modernising applications, or transitioning broader infrastructure to the cloud.

A successful migration requires more than moving data from one environment to another. Therefore, businesses need to understand application dependencies, infrastructure requirements, security considerations, data requirements, and operational processes before migration begins.

From Existing Infrastructure to Cloud Infrastructure

Traditional infrastructure can require significant resources for hardware management, capacity planning, maintenance, and infrastructure scaling. Cloud platforms provide businesses with flexible infrastructure that can be configured according to workload requirements.

However, moving workloads without proper planning can create performance, security, cost, and compatibility issues. For this reason, our migration process focuses on assessment, planning, controlled migration, validation, and optimisation.

Cloud Data Migration and Validation

Data migration is a critical component of cloud migration. Moving data without proper planning can create duplication, incomplete transfers, compatibility issues, or data quality problems.

Our approach includes planning the data migration process, identifying source and destination environments, transferring required data, and validating the migrated information. As a result, businesses can improve confidence in their migrated data.

Data Validation After Migration

After data has been migrated, validation helps confirm that the required information has been transferred correctly. Validation can include checking data completeness, accuracy, integrity, application accessibility, and expected system behaviour.

This additional validation step helps identify migration issues before workloads are fully transitioned to the new cloud environment.

Optimising Cloud Performance and Costs

Cloud environments can change as workloads grow and business requirements evolve. Therefore, resources should be reviewed regularly to identify underutilised infrastructure, performance bottlenecks, and unnecessary cloud expenditure.

Ongoing optimisation can help businesses maintain a cloud environment that remains aligned with their workload requirements and operational objectives.
